Abstract

PURPOSE: A pirate ship approach preventing device for a ship is provided to block the embarkation of pirates fundamentally by using an actuating pin which is installed on sides of a ship and rapidly disassembles an embarkation means of the pirates. CONSTITUTION: A pirate ship approach preventing device for a ship comprises a triangular driving plate(12) which is exposed upward through a gap(17) of a casing in order to separate embarkation means hanging on a side(20) of a ship. The triangular driving plate is actuated by a reciprocating unit. The reciprocating unit includes a fixed rail(4) installed in the bottom of the casing, a movable panel(6) coupled with the triangular driving plate, pulleys(8) guided along the fixed rail, a drive motor(9) fixed to the movable panel, a chain sprocket(11) installed in the shaft of the drive motor, a fixed chain(15) fixed to one side of the casing, and direction conversion switches which are installed on both ends of the casing.

The present invention relates to a pirate ship access preventing device provided on merchant ships or fishing vessels, such as various cargo ships, trade ships, and more specifically, pirate ship invasion of the various ships sailing in the pirate ship landing area (the upper edge of the railing installed on the edge of the deck) Do not hang the lifting means such as ladders or rope hooks at all, so that they can prevent seizure or piracy by pirate ships.

도 1은 본 발명의 전체 구성을 보인 사시도이다.1 is a perspective view showing the overall configuration of the present invention.

본 발명의 해적선 접근 방지장치는 각종 선박의 상부 뱃전(20) 부위 내측으로 은폐된 상태의 케이싱(1) 속에 설치된다. The pirate ship access preventing device of the present invention is installed in a casing (1) of the state concealed inside the upper distribution 20 of various vessels.

바람직하기로는 갑판의 가장자리 및 갑판의 가장자리에 설치되어 있는 난간의 상부 등에 설치하면 된다.Preferably, it may be provided on the edge of the deck and the upper part of the railing provided on the edge of the deck.

케이싱(1)은 일측 고정판(2)이 뱃전(20)의 상주연과 일치하도록 설치하며, 덮개판(3)과의 사이에 유격부(17)를 두어 본 발명의 요지 구성인 삼각형상의 구동판(12)이 상기 유격부(17) 공간을 타고 좌우로 이동하도록 설계된다.The casing 1 is installed so that the one side fixing plate 2 coincides with the circumferential edge of the power distribution 20, and the clearance plate 17 is provided between the cover plate 3 and the triangular drive plate, which is the main constitution of the present invention. 12 is designed to move from side to side in the clearance 17 space.

케이싱(1) 내부에는 상기 구동판(12)을 이송시키는 왕복이동수단이 내장되는데, 이의 구성을 구체적으로 설명하면 다음과 같다.Inside the casing (1) there is a built-in reciprocating means for transporting the drive plate 12, the configuration thereof will be described in detail as follows.

케이싱(1)의 내부 바닥면에는 좌우 양측으로 고정레일(4)이 길이 방향으로 설치되고, 그 중간에 동판으로 된 한 쌍의 전원레일(5)이 고정되며, 상기 고정레일(4) 위에는 이동패널(6)이 이동가능하게 이동패널(6)에 결합된 핀(7)의 양단에 활차(8)가 설치된다.The inner rail of the casing 1 is provided with a fixed rail 4 in the longitudinal direction on both left and right sides thereof, and a pair of power rails 5 made of copper are fixed in the middle thereof, and is moved on the fixed rail 4. A pulley 8 is installed at both ends of the pin 7 coupled to the movable panel 6 so that the panel 6 is movable.

상기 이동패널(6)에는 구동모터(9)를 고정 브래킷(6a)에 장착하며, 이의 회전축(10)에 체인스프로킷(11)을 고정하고, 케이싱(1)의 대향위치에 길이방향으로 설치한 고정체인(15) 위를 상기 체인스프로킷(11)이 활주하여 이동패널(6)을 좌우 왕복운동이 가능하도록 구성한다.In the movable panel 6, the drive motor 9 is mounted on the fixing bracket 6a, and the chain sprocket 11 is fixed to the rotation shaft 10 thereof, and installed in the longitudinal direction at the opposite position of the casing 1. The chain sprocket 11 slides on the fixed chain 15 so that the movable panel 6 can be reciprocated.

구동모터(9)로 공급되는 전원은 전원레일(5) 위에 접지된 판 스프링형의 접지단자(14)가 외부로부터 전원레일(5)을 통해 전기를 공급받아서 구동모터(9)를 가동하게 되고, 이 구동모터(9)는 방향전환스위치(19)에 의해 정역 방향 회전이 교대로 이루어져 고정레일(4) 위에서 이동패널(6)이 규칙적으로 좌우 왕복 이동된다.The power supplied to the driving motor 9 is driven by the leaf spring-type ground terminal 14 grounded on the power rail 5 from the outside through the power rail 5 to operate the driving motor 9. The drive motor 9 is alternately rotated forward and backward by the direction switching switch 19 so that the movable panel 6 is regularly reciprocated on the fixed rail 4.

그리고 상기 이동패널(6)의 측면에는 상기 고정판(2)과 덮개판(3) 사이에 개재되는 유격부(17)를 따라 이동됨과 동시에 상기 유격부(17) 위에 노출되도록 삼각 구동판(12)을 고정 설치하여 구동모터(9)에 의해 이동패널(6)이 이동된다.And the side of the moving panel 6 is moved along the play portion 17 interposed between the fixing plate 2 and the cover plate 3 and at the same time the triangular drive plate 12 to be exposed on the play portion 17 The movable panel 6 is moved by the driving motor 9 so as to be fixed.

상기 삼각 구동판(12)이 선박 뱃전(20)을 따라 급속히 이동하여 뱃전(20)에 해적선의 승선수단인 갈고리(30) 등이 걸려있을 경우 상기 삼각 구동판(12)이 타접(打接)하여 선체 밖으로 갈고리(30)를 강제이탈 하도록 구성한다.When the triangular drive plate 12 is rapidly moved along the ship's ship 20, the triangular drive plate 12 is attached to the ship 20 when the hook 30, which is a boarding means of the pirate ship, is caught. It is configured to forcibly pull out the hook 30 to the hull.

한편, 삼각 구동판(12)은 좌우 경사부위에 톱날(13)을 함께 매입 설치하여 갈고리(30)나 로프 등이 뱃전(20)에 걸려있을 경우 전달을 하면서 강제적으로 이탈작동이 이루어지도록 하는 것이 바람직하다.On the other hand, the triangular drive plate 12 is installed to install the saw blades 13 on the left and right inclined portion together so that when the hook 30 or the rope is caught in the power distribution 20 to force the separation operation is made. desirable.

도 4는 본 발명의 구성 중 이동패널(6)의 이동수단을 체인구동방식으로 전환한 별도의 실시예이다. 본 실시예는 뱃전(20)의 내측에 좌우 양측으로 체인스프로킷(40)을 설치하고 삼각 구동판(12)을 체인(41)의 상부측에 고정하여 구동모터(9)를 가동하여 체인(41)을 무한궤도로 왕복 작동시켜 제1실시예와 같이 삼각 구동판(12)을 왕복 운행시킬 수 있다.4 is a separate embodiment in which the moving means of the moving panel 6 is converted to the chain driving method in the configuration of the present invention. In this embodiment, the chain sprocket 40 is installed on both sides of the inside of the power distribution 20, and the triangular drive plate 12 is fixed to the upper side of the chain 41 to drive the drive motor 9 to operate the chain 41. ) Can be reciprocated in a caterpillar to reciprocate the triangular drive plate 12 as in the first embodiment.

상기 제1실시예의 경우 곡률로 구성된 선박 뱃전(20)에 적용함에 바람직하며, 제2실시예의 경우 직선으로 구성된 선미쪽에 설치함이 바람직하다.In the case of the first embodiment it is preferable to apply to the ship distribution 20 consisting of curvature, in the case of the second embodiment it is preferable to install on the stern side composed of a straight line.

도 5는 본 발명의 이동패널(6)의 이동수단에 있어서, 좌우 이동방향을 전환할 시에 신속한 이동방향전환과 완충수단을 제시한 것으로 이동패널(6)의 방향전환지점에 이동패널(6)과 접하도록 완충스프링(18)과 방향전환스위치(19)를 좌우 양측에 설치한다. 이 완충스프링(18)은 이동패널(6)이 방향 전환할 시 일정 충격으로 접촉하면서 방향전환을 원활히 하도록 유도하면서 유연한 완충탄력으로 신속히 반대방향으로 이동하도록 가속도를 부여하여 삼각 구동판(12)의 작동을 도와주는 역할을 한다.FIG. 5 shows a fast moving direction switching and a cushioning means when switching the left and right moving direction in the moving means of the moving panel 6 of the present invention. ), The shock absorbing spring 18 and the direction change switch 19 are installed on both the left and right sides. The shock absorbing spring 18 provides acceleration to move in the opposite direction quickly with a flexible shock absorbing force while inducing the moving panel 6 to be contacted with a constant shock when changing direction and smoothly changing the direction of the triangular driving plate 12. It helps to work.

상기한 본 발명의 구성이 갖는 작용효과를 설명하면 다음과 같다.Referring to the effects of the configuration of the present invention described above is as follows.

본 발명 장치는 해적퇴치가 요구되는 각종 선박에 두루 적용할 수 있는 것으로 설치위치는 선박의 난간부위인 뱃전 상단부 내측에 은폐상태로 설치하며 케이싱(1)이 부착되는 뱃전(20)의 내측에 길이방향으로 위치되는 유격부(17)를 따라 좌우로 이동하는 삼각 구동판(12)만이 뱃전(20) 위로 약간 노출되는 상태가 되고 케이싱(1) 전체는 철판금속제 등 견고한 재질로 뱃전 내측에 견고하게 고정된다.The apparatus of the present invention can be applied to various vessels required to combat pirates. The installation position is installed in a concealed state inside the upper end of the ship, which is the railing of the ship, and the length of the inside of the ship 20 to which the casing 1 is attached. Only the triangular drive plate 12 moving left and right along the clearance 17 positioned in the direction is slightly exposed above the ship 20, and the entire casing 1 is made of iron plate metal, such as a solid material, firmly inside the ship. It is fixed.

구동모터(9)의 구동전원은 전원레일(5)을 통해 선박의 메인전원이 공급되며, 대형선박의 경우는 이동패널(6)의 이동거리를 고려하여 일정 길이로 규격화하여 여러 개를 띠형상으로 설치한다.The driving power of the driving motor 9 is supplied with the main power of the ship through the power rail 5, and in the case of large ships, the ship is standardized to a predetermined length in consideration of the moving distance of the moving panel 6. Install it.

예를 들면, 케이싱(1)의 길이를 10m, 20m 등 유니트화하여 제작하고 이들을 선박 뱃전(20) 전체에 걸쳐서 긴 띠상(帶狀)으로 연이어 설치한다.For example, the length of the casing 1 is produced in units of 10 m, 20 m, etc., and these are installed in series in a long band over the entire ship distribution 20.

구동모터(9)의 가동은 원격으로 수동조작하거나 선체 외측에 해적이 침입할 시 이를 자동감지장치로 감지하여 해적이 접근하면 즉시 구동모터(9)에 전원이 공급되어 가동이 이루어지도록 할 수 있다.The operation of the drive motor 9 can be manually operated remotely or detected by the automatic detection device when a pirate intrudes out of the hull, and when the pirate approaches, power can be supplied to the drive motor 9 to operate immediately. .

선박 운행 중 해적이 해적행위를 하기 위하여서는 반드시 선박의 뱃전(20)에 승선수단인 사다리나 로프 갈고리(30)(이하, 갈고리라 함)를 던져 올려서 걸어주어야 하는바, 본 발명은 갈고리(30)를 선박 뱃전(20)에 걸게 되면 일정속도로 이동되는 삼각 구동판(12)이 유격부(17)를 지나가면서 물리적으로 걸려있는 갈고리(30)를 위로 들어 올리면서 선체 밖으로 이탈시켜주는 것이다.In order to do pirates during the operation of the ship must throw a ladder or rope hook 30 (hereinafter referred to as a hook), which is a boarding means, on the ship 20 of the ship, and the hook is provided. When the ship is placed on the ship 20, the triangular drive plate 12, which is moved at a constant speed, is separated from the hull while lifting up the hook 30, which is physically hung while passing through the clearance 17.

즉, 선박 엔진룸에서 메인전원이 전원레일(5)을 통하여 전기 공급이 이루어지면 이동패널(6)에 부착된 접지단자(14)가 양측 전원레일(5)을 통해 공급되는 양극전기를 구동모터(9) 측에 공급하게 되고, 이에 따라 회전축(10)이 회전되어 체인스프로킷(11)이 케이싱(1) 속에 길이방향으로 설치된 고정레일(4)을 따라 이동패널(6)을 이동시킨다.That is, when the main power is supplied through the power rail 5 in the ship engine room, the ground terminal 14 attached to the moving panel 6 supplies the positive electric power supplied through both power rails 5 to the driving motor. It is supplied to the (9) side, and the rotating shaft 10 is rotated accordingly, the chain sprocket 11 moves the moving panel 6 along the fixed rail 4 provided in the casing 1 in the longitudinal direction.

이때 이동패널(6)은 양측 고정레일(4)에 할주되는 활차(8)에 의해 직선상으로 왕복운행을 하게 되고 이 이동패널(6) 일측에 고정한 삼각 구동판(12)이 유격부(17)를 따라 좌우 왕복이동이 됨으로써 선박 뱃전(20) 측에 해적이 걸어놓은 갈고리(30)를 상기 삼각 구동판(12)이 빠른 속도로 지나가면서 일시적으로 상기 갈고리(30)를 들어 올려서 뱃전(20)으로부터 선박 외부 쪽으로 신속히 이탈을 시키는 것이다.At this time, the movable panel 6 is reciprocated in a straight line by the pulley 8 which is arranged around the fixed rails 4 on both sides, and the triangular driving plate 12 fixed to one side of the movable panel 6 is the clearance part 17. By moving the left and right reciprocating along the ship hook (20) on the side of the ship 20, the triangular drive plate 12 passes the triangular drive plate 12 at a high speed while temporarily lifting the hook (30) ) Is to quickly escape to the outside of the ship.

삼각 구동판(12)은 이동패널(6)에 의해 왕복운동을 계속 반복하게 되므로 해적들은 갈고리(30) 자체를 뱃전(20) 측에 도저히 걸지 못하게 되므로 승선을 할 수가 없어서 해적행위 자체가 원천적으로 봉쇄되는 것이다.Since the triangular drive plate 12 continues to reciprocate by the moving panel 6, pirates can hardly hang the hook 30 itself on the ship 20 side, so the pirates themselves cannot be boarded. It is blocked.

이동패널(6)은 좌·우측에 설치된 방향전환스위치(19)에 의해서 구동모터(9)의 회전방향이 주기적으로 변환되므로 삼각 구동판(12)은 한정된 영역(Area)에서 계속 왕복되면서 뱃전(20)에 갈고리(30) 등 각종 승선수단의 가설을 방해하게 되는 것이다.Since the moving direction of the driving motor 9 is periodically changed by the direction switching switch 19 installed at the left and right sides of the movable panel 6, the triangular drive plate 12 continues to reciprocate in a limited area while being distributed ( 20) will interfere with the hypothesis of the various boarding means, such as the hook 30.

이동수단 중 좌·우측면에는 완충 스프링(18)이 설치되어 이동방향 변환이 원활하면서 완충탄력으로 보다 신속한 방향전환이 이루어지게 된다.The shock absorbing spring 18 is installed on the left and right sides of the moving means, so that the change of the moving direction is smooth and the change of direction is made faster with the cushioning elasticity.

또한 삼각 구동판(12)에는 경사상으로 톱날(13)을 고정부착하여 두면 로프 등의 갈고리(30)의 이탈과 절단을 함께 병행하여 해적들의 해적행위가 근원적으로 방지되는 것이다. 즉, 도 1 내지 도 2에 도시된 바와 같이 갈고리(30)에 연결된 로프가 본 발명의 방지장치 상부에 걸쳐진 상태에서 삼각 구동판(12)이 좌우 이동할 때 톱날(13)에 의해 로프가 절단되는 것이다.In addition, the triangular drive plate 12 is fixedly attached to the saw blade 13 in an inclined shape to prevent the piracy of the pirates in parallel with the separation and cutting of the hook 30, such as a rope. That is, the rope is cut by the saw blade 13 when the triangular drive plate 12 is moved left and right in the state that the rope connected to the hook 30 as shown in Figures 1 to 2 over the top of the prevention device of the present invention. will be.

본 발명의 설치방법은 신규조선의 경우에는 본 발명을 처음부터 뱃전 위에 가설하는 것이 바람직하고, 기존 운행 선박의 경우에는 간편히 뱃전에 부착 시공하여 사용할 수 있다.In the case of new shipbuilding, the installation method of the present invention is preferably to construct the present invention on the ship from the beginning, and in the case of the existing operating ship, it can be easily attached to the ship.

본 발명은 전체적인 구조가 아주 간단하고 기계적인 시스템에 의해 선박 뱃전(20)에 가설되는 각종 승선수단을 간편한 동작으로 정확하게 이탈시켜줄 수가 있어서 사용이 편리하고, 설치비 또한 비교적 저렴하므로 최근 국제적으로 많은 피해를 야기하는 위험수역에서의 해적행위 근절에 획기적으로 기여할 수 있는 산업적 효과를 갖는 것이다.The present invention is very easy to use because the overall structure is very simple and the mechanical system can easily leave the various boarding means installed on the ship 20 by a simple operation, and the installation cost is also relatively inexpensive in recent years, a lot of international damage It has an industrial effect that can significantly contribute to the eradication of piracy in dangerous waters.

도 4는 본 발명의 삼각 구동판(12)을 왕복 작동시키는 이동수단을 좌우에 설치된 체인스프로킷(40)에 무단식 체인(41)을 걸어서 모터(42)로 가동하여 삼각 구동판(12)을 상기 무한궤도식 체인(41)으로 일정 영역 내에서 왕복 이동시키는 것으로 상기한 고정레일(4)에 의한 이동장치와 동일한 기능 및 작용효과를 발휘하게 된다.
4 is a moving means for reciprocating the triangular drive plate 12 of the present invention by moving the endless chain 41 to the chain sprocket 40 provided on the left and right to operate the motor 42 to drive the triangular drive plate 12. By reciprocating within the predetermined area by the crawler chain 41, the same function and effect as the moving device by the fixed rail 4 are exhibited.
